**Action item 4: Reduce cold-start latency for Thornquill handlers.** During the incident, the first invocation after scale-to-zero exceeded the upstream timeout. We will pre-warm a small pool of Thornquill handlers and raise the idle keep-alive window, trading a modest cost increase for predictable latency. Future maintainers should revisit these numbers after each traffic-pattern review; the current tuning constants are as follows.

constants for yaduf-fahag:
BUDGETS = {
    "kelix": 528,
    "briwyn": 734,
}

This PR adds a second-stage deduplication pass to the Corvane customer store. Plugin authors: the merge hook now fires once per surviving record, not per candidate pair, so idempotent handlers keep working unchanged. Matching uses normalized name plus fuzzy address scoring; plugins can veto a merge via the existing callback. Throughput is bounded to avoid starving the Pellwick sync jobs. Review the thresholds carefully before publishing plugins that depend on match behaviour, as they are tunable per deployment and defined below.

constants for bagag-bawef:
RATE_LIMITS = {
    "quenix": 1,
    "oliath": 2,
}

## Nightly Reindex — Runbook

The Quillstone search cluster rebuilds its index every night at 02:30 via the `reindex-nightly` job on the Larkspur scheduler. If the job stalls past 04:00, kill it and re-run with the `--resume` flag. The job authenticates against the Fernwood indexing service, so you will need its credential before triggering anything manually. The current key is below.

app token of kagap-tafog = vxb7-1L6kA2y